On my recent visit to Philly for an investment conference, I stopped here twice for breakfast. It was walking distance from our hotel and has a terrific menu. First, the place is large, plenty of room if you need extra accessibility, and it’s clean.
The menu had marked gluten free options and seasonal specials. We (my hubby and I) found the food fresh and served hot. What we ate was light on the salt. I imagine this is in part for those with dietary restrictions. Easy to remedy. Happy to report nothing was greasy.
Our server, Rene (at both visits) was phenomenal. We were immediately offered a drink right after being seated and she kept out waters filled. Super friendly and attentive.
The atmosphere is warm and comfortable. Lots of natural light in the place. I’d say this place is appropriate for families, couples, seniors and it felt LGBTQ friendly, though I can’t confirm.
We found this place to be less expensive than I would have imagined. In the end, great food, nice people, comfortable atmosphere. Stop in. You’ll likely enjoy it. 🌟
